The SWIM in the Digital World Seminar

by 

- A contribution to the Case Study method applied to the audiovisual industry

This 18-day course took place in Nantes last summer (26 June to 13 July) with the objective of providing participants with extensive knowledge about the pending digital revolution in the film and audiovisual industry.
Thanks to the support of the MEDIA Programme, the seminar drew 30 participants from UK, Romania, Germany, France, Spain, and Hungary, most of them being students already registered, in the institutions members of the Consortium.
An academic staff of 24 people – lecturers, coaches, assistants – made it possible for the pre-defined goals of the SWIM Consortium to be achieved. Students gained awareness on how to take advantage of digital technologies for the development, production, distribution and promotion of film and audiovisual material.
This invaluable asset will help them to be more efficient in their present positions and future careers.
